Game Console

This role is assigned to personally owned game consoles (e.g., Xbox, PlayStation, Nintendo, etc.) that are managed by Ohio State students, faculty, or staff. Authorization into this role requires registering the device using an active OSU Internet Username. 

 

Helpful Note:

Laptops/desktop computers, smart phones, and tablets should not be registered and should instead use the Student Computing Device or Employee and Sponsored Guest Computing Device role.

 

Network role at a glance:

  • Wi-Fi (Registered4OSU) connectivity only. No wired option available
  • Public IP addressing
  • DHCP reservations and Dynamic DNS are not supported
  • All outbound traffic permitted
  • Inbound traffic limited to audio/video streaming from OSU endpoints

How to connect

Students, faculty, and staff with an active OSU Internet have permission to register a device’s Wi-Fi MAC address at the My Devices registration system and assign it to the OSU Game Console network role. 

Once registered, choose Registered4OSU from the list of Wi-Fi networks and use the password provided in the device registration receipt sent to the email provided during registration. 

IP (Internet Protocol) Addressing

Devices placed in the game console role are assigned to publicly routable IP address space. IP address reservations are not supported. IPv6 addresses are not currently supported for this network role.

Additional Information for IT Teams

This game console role should be used solely for personal devices that will not function properly if undergoing IP address translation. Otherwise, use the default OSU Registered Device role.
